Choosing the Right UPVC Door Handle Replacement

doorpanels-300x200.jpgIt's simple to replace your upvc handles however choosing the best handle can be a challenge. Modern double glazed handles are equipped with spring cassettes, whereas older handles do not.

If the handle of your upvc is loose and floppy, there could be a problem with the internal components of the multipoint lock. This article will look at a number of possible issues and their causes.

Handles that are drooping or sagging

uPVC handles are susceptible to wear and wear and. This is especially the case in older properties. The most common reason that a handle becomes floppy is due to a broken spring cassette in the door lever. This is caused by excessive force and the spindle that holds the cassette could be dislocated or round.

Broken springs

Over time, handles made of uPVC may become wobbly or loose. The spring cassette may also break. These little springs help to move the lever into a horizontal position and without them, doors will not lock properly.

Modern uPVC handles are made with these cassettes built directly into the backplate. However older uPVC doors often include these springs in the lock mechanism. This isn't something that can be fixed on your own, but it is worth getting your locksmith to take a look at as this could be the reason for the sagging or drooping uPVC door handle repair handles.

The most frequent issue that is encountered with uPVC handles is that they loosen as time passes. This is usually due to worn out springs, which are easy to fix. This is usually caused by excessive handling of the handle. The square spindle in the handle wears down and causes the springs to move.

To fix this, you will need to open the door towards the handle plate, then unwind all the screws. This can be accomplished using the Philips screwdriver and once the screws are removed the handle can be removed and the handle plates pulled apart carefully. Then, you can remove the springs that were in use and replace them with fresh ones.

Handles that slide around

Handles that move around can be caused by a variety of things, one of the most common causes is when the handle levers aren't aligned correctly with the lock. This can happen with both uPVC and composite doors, but is usually more noticeable on older doors because they are often made from cheaper materials that don't hold up to the elements.

A professional can fix this issue by re-aligning the handles to ensure that they are in line with the lock. They'll also inspect the lock to determine what is required to be fixed. In many cases, a small modification to the springs of the handle is all that's needed to fix this issue.

It's easy to replace your uPVC handle however, you must take measurements of the handle you have to ensure that the replacement is of the right size. You'll need to take measurements of the distance between the two screws, as well as the dimensions of the keyhole and lever, and the distance between them. Then, you can utilize this uPVC handles size guide to find a replacement for your home.

After you have taken the measurements, take off the current uPVC handle. It is usually quite easy and requires only a screwdriver to reach the screws on the interior of the door. Once the screws are removed, you can take off the handle itself and then move onto installing the new one.

It is essential to secure the door handle repair plate using a wedge before you begin. This will stop it from closing during your work. Once the handle is removed it is now possible to inspect the underside of the door to fix the issues that are causing it to slide.

Gearbox damaged

A damaged gearbox could cause the upvc door handle repair near me handle to become stiff or lose its functionality. This could also stop the lock from being able to be opened using keys. This is extremely dangerous and should be dealt with promptly. If you are unable resolve the issue yourself it is crucial to call a locksmith since they are experts and have the tools to complete the task right.

The first step is removing the handle from the cover plate. You can do this with an instrument that has a flat-headed tip. After you have removed the handle, you need to remove the middle screw that holds the cylinder. After you have removed the middle screw, you will then loosen the two screws that secure the barrel. You can then remove the barrel from the door. To accomplish this, you'll need someone to prop the door handle repair near me wide open.

Once you have removed the cylinder from the handle you can replace it with a fresh one. Make sure the new cylinder has the same size as your old one. You may have an incorrectly aligned handle. This could lead to a number of problems such as leaks and draughts.

A lot of doors made of upvc have adjustment slots which can be used to tighten or loosen the handle. These are usually located on the inside of the door near where the handle meets the cylinder. Allen wrenches can be used to tighten the slots for adjustment. After you've made all the necessary adjustments then you can screw the handle in and put it back in its place. You can then test the handle to ensure it is working as expected.
